Transaction c679cc3e9e651a10d8c74368841cab15047887932fcd928c18f195cfb6115586
1 Input
1 Output
-
c679cc3e9e651a10d8c74368841cab15047887932fcd928c18f195cfb6115586:0
- value
- 72995099
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dffb30bc04e7c6f26ded89603d1a9799f1d46912 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MRJbnstb5DRhDBiHgq3Jh97hgRLR4pbuD